G06V10/469

Geometric pattern matching method and device for performing the method
12094183 · 2024-09-17 · ·

A geometric pattern matching method and a device for performing the method includes determining, by a geometric pattern matching device, information on reference geometric pattern contour points for a learning object on a learning image. The method can further include determining, by the geometric pattern matching device, information on detection object contour points for a detection object on a detection image, and performing, by the geometric pattern matching device, geometric pattern matching between the learning object and the detection object on the basis of the information on the reference geometric pattern contour points and the information on the detection object contour points.

Integrated gaze tracker and operation method thereof
12086307 · 2024-09-10 · ·

An integrated gaze tracker includes a pixel array configured to capture an image to provide an output signal comprising the image; a memory configured to store an image data unit to be read out in units of lines based on the output signal of the pixel array; and a processor configured to generate a gaze vector based on partial image data comprising the image data unit, among entire image data included in the output signal.

Enhanced Vectorization of Raster Images

Enhanced vectorization of raster images is described. An image vectorization module converts a raster image with bitmapped data to a vector image with vector elements based on mathematical formulas. In some embodiments, spatially-localized control of a vectorization operation is provided to a user. First, the user can adjust an intensity of a denoising operation differently at different areas of the raster image. Second, the user can adjust an automated segmentation by causing one segment to be split into two segments along a zone marked with an indicator tool, such as a brush. Third, the user can adjust an automated segmentation by causing two segments to be merged into a combined segment. The computation of the vector elements is based on the adjusted segmentation. In other embodiments, semantic information gleaned from the raster image is incorporated into the vector image to facilitate manipulation, such as joint selection of multiple vector elements.

Method and apparatus for providing preview image

A method of transmitting an image is performed by a first device and includes obtaining an image including an object, obtaining, based on a preset setting condition of the first device, contour information defining a contour of the object and color information about a color of the object, and transmitting the contour information and the color information to a second device.

Collaboration system with raster-to-vector image conversion
10013631 · 2018-07-03 · ·

A method for producing digital ink in a collaboration session between a first computing device and a second computing device that presents a digital canvas. In some embodiments, the method includes capturing a raster image of content using a camera operably coupled to the first computing device, deriving first image vectors and second image vectors based on first and second portions, respectively, of the raster image, sending the first image vectors to the second computing device for displaying a first digital ink object based on the first image vectors, and sending the second image vectors to the second computing device for displaying a second digital ink object based on the second image vectors after the displaying of the second digital ink object.

Detection and recognition of objects lacking textures
10013630 · 2018-07-03 · ·

Various embodiments provide methods and systems for detecting one or more segments of an image that are related to a particular object in the image (e.g., a logo or trademark) and extracting at least one feature point, each of which is represented by one feature point descriptor, based at least upon a contour curvature of the one or more segments. The at least one feature point descriptor can be converted into one or more codewords to generate a codeword database. A discriminative codebook can then be generated based upon the codeword database and utilized to detect objects and/or features in a query image.

SYSTEM AND METHOD FOR 1D ROOT ASSOCIATION PROVIDING SPARSITY GUARANTEE IN IMAGE DATA

A system and methodologies for neuromorphic (NM) vision simulate conventional analog NM system functionality and generate digital NM image data that facilitate improved object detection, classification, and tracking.

Enhanced vectorization of raster images

Enhanced vectorization of raster images is described. An image vectorization module converts a raster image with bitmapped data to a vector image with vector elements based on mathematical formulas. In some embodiments, spatially-localized control of a vectorization operation is provided to a user. First, the user can adjust an intensity of a denoising operation differently at different areas of the raster image. Second, the user can adjust an automated segmentation by causing one segment to be split into two segments along a zone marked with an indicator tool, such as a brush. Third, the user can adjust an automated segmentation by causing two segments to be merged into a combined segment. The computation of the vector elements is based on the adjusted segmentation. In other embodiments, semantic information gleaned from the raster image is incorporated into the vector image to facilitate manipulation, such as joint selection of multiple vector elements.

SOME AUTOMATED AND SEMI-AUTOMATED TOOLS FOR LINEAR FEATURE EXTRACTION IN TWO AND THREE DIMENSIONS
20180129855 · 2018-05-10 ·

A system for vector extraction comprising a vector extraction engine stored and operating on a network-connected computing device that loads raster images from a database stored and operating on a network-connected computing device, identifies features in the raster images, and computes a vector based on the features, and methods for feature and vector extraction.

Methods and systems for characterizing concept drawings and estimating three-dimensional information therefrom

Methods for characterizing two-dimensional concept drawings are disclosed. The concept drawings comprise cross-sections intersecting at cross-hairs. The method comprises: determining, for each cross-section: a plane on which the cross-section is located, the plane having a normal vector in a three-dimensional coordinate system; and, for each cross-hair on the cross-section, a tangent vector in the three-dimensional coordinate system which is tangent to the cross-section at the cross-hair. For each cross-hair comprising i.sup.th and j.sup.th intersecting cross-sections, one or more constraints are satisfied, the constraints comprising: the normal vector n.sub.i of the plane on which the i.sup.th cross-section is located is at least approximately orthogonal to the normal vector n.sub.j of the plane on which the j.sup.th cross-section is located; and the tangent vector t.sub.ij to the i.sup.th cross-section at the cross-hair is at least approximately orthogonal to the tangent vector t.sub.ji to the j.sup.th cross-section at the cross-hair.